Abstract
The utility model provides a kind of vehicular transformer handler, belong to transformer transporting technical field, the movable supporting column being respectively arranged including car body and in car body both sides, it is equipped with long beam in movable supporting top end, it is respectively fixed with two tail trimmers in the outer end of long beam, it is fixed with guide rail beam on the upside of the outer end of tail trimmer, lifting rotating platform is equipped between two guide rail beams, the lifting rotating platform is connect by idler wheel with guide rail beam, and lifting machine is equipped with below lifting rotating platform;It is equipped with axis between the idler wheel of the guide rail beam both ends, its rotation is driven by the driver being fixed on lifting rotating platform.The utility model is skillfully constructed, and shipment to transformer can be carried out from the front and back position of car body and upper and lower orientation and is unloaded, and reasonable design is convenient and safe, and cost is relatively low, solves the technical issues of tedious work of previous shipment transformer.

Also referring to Fig. 1 to Fig. 3, now vehicular transformer handler provided by the utility model is illustrated.
The both sides of the vehicular transformer handler, including car body 1, the car body 1 are respectively provided with more than two activity branch
Dagger 2 is respectively equipped with long beam 3, in the outer end of two long beams 3 on the top of the movable supporting column 2 of 1 both sides of car body
Two tail trimmers 4 are respectively fixed with, guide rail beam 5, the end of the guide rail beam 5 are fixed on the upside of the outer end of the tail trimmer 4
The outside of car body 1 is stretched out in portion, to lift by crane;Lifting rotating platform 6, the lifting are equipped between two guide rail beams 5
The both ends of rotating platform 6 are connect by idler wheel 7 with the guide rail beam 5, and lifting machine is equipped in the lower section of the lifting rotating platform 6
8, the lifting machine 8 is hung in the lower section of the lifting rotating platform 6, the idler wheel 7 at 5 both ends of the guide rail beam by hoisting bracket 81
Between be provided with axis 9, lifting rotating platform 6 is equipped on the axis 9, the axis 9 is by being fixed on lifting rotation
The driver 10 of 6 side of platform drives its rotation, to drive idler wheel 7 free to slide on guide rail beam 5.It is driven first when operation
Lifting machine 8, is moved to the outboard end of guide rail bracket 5 by idler wheel 7, and extension hangs transformer lifting, drives idler wheel 7 along leading after slinging
Beam-and-rail 5 slides into inside car body 1;Then manual rotation hoisting bracket 81 makes putting on right position for transformer be kept with car body 1
Straight, not crooked, last peg wire rope 82 makes transformer fall in car body 1, then can then lift second change
The work such as depressor.

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, the lifting rotating platform 6 include supporting rack 61, upper rotation platform 62, backspin platform 63 and rolling element 64,
Support frame as described above 61 is fixedly connected with backspin platform 63, and the upper rotation platform 62 is fixedly connected with the hoisting bracket 81 of the lifting machine 8,
It is rotatablely connected by rolling element 64 between the upper rotation platform 62 and the backspin platform 63.In the center of the lifting rotating platform 6
The rotational structure of setting can adapt to the lifting work of the transformer of different location, as long as transformer lifting is got up, no matter become
Depressor be placed on where, after slinging can by transformer rotate an angle, so that transformer is put in car body 1 flat
It is whole.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, be fixed with trapezoid support above the both ends of the long beam 3 and the junction of tail trimmer 4
11.The both ends of the trapezoid support 11 are installed in the junction of the long beam 3 and tail trimmer 4, make the trapezoid support 11
Welding is firm, plays the role of reinforcing telescopic supporting rod 53, in addition can install sun-proof screening in the upper end of the trapezoid support 11
Sun is fluffy, to provide tranformer protection measure in summer or rainy season.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, 2 fixed vertical of movable supporting column is oil cylinder hydraulic telescopic mast, by automatically controlled liquid in car body 1
Pressure system 12 controls its flexible or lifting.The electronically controlled hydraulic system 12 by fuel tank, power supply, electric cabinet, prime mover and hydraulic pump,
Integrated valve assembly is constituted.The movable supporting column 2 can lift in limited range, can control at any time, be promoted for lifting machine 8
The working space of transformer provides support, disclosure satisfy that the lifting of the transformer of different height in this way, can be incited somebody to action after lifting
Movable supporting column 2 is reduced to lowest point, saves the space of car body 1.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, the rear ends of described two guide rail beams 5 is connected separately with by hinge 51 lengthens guide rail beam 52, described
It lengthens the upper surface of guide rail beam 52 and is equipped with telescopic supporting rod 53, the upper end of the telescopic supporting rod 53 is connected to the trapezoid support 11
On.When guide rail beam 52 need not be lengthened, guide rail beam 52 can will be lengthened along hinge 51 by telescopic supporting rod 53 and be folded up.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, the front end of the guide rail beam 5 and the rear end for lengthening guide rail beam 52 are respectively provided with limited block 54, to prevent
Rotating platform 6 is lifted to slip in guide rail beam 5.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, the guide rail beam 5 be equipped with displacement sensor, to monitor the change in location of idler wheel 7 in real time.It is described
Console connects in the driver's cabin of displacement sensor and automobile, can check the running position of idler wheel 7 at any time in driver's cabin, roll
The position of idler wheel 7 can be corrected when taking turns 7 sideslip at any time.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, for ensure lifting machine 8 normal trouble free service, be equipped on the steel wire rope 82 of the lifting machine 8
Overload alarm, overload alarm are located at the upper end of suspension hook, once the transformer overload lifted, lifting machine 8 will be automatic
It is out of service.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ode be fixed on the trapezoid support 11 with preventing from being shone in summer and the water drenching in rainy season
Sun-proof sunshade provides working space for construction hoisting operation.
Further, also referring to Fig. 1 to Fig. 3, as vehicular transformer handler provided by the utility model
A kind of specific implementation mode, be additionally provided between the tail trimmer 4 and the upper end of movable supporting column 2 reinforce floor 13.It is described to add
Gu floor 13 is arranged between the upper end and tail trimmer 4 of movable supporting column 2, stable support force is provided for tail trimmer 4.
